Output cf3b95372b32d52f7df5a69ac434411325146c103075babd8d45e6111b7bd1ad:4

value
4756266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5384b6175912e6d4650325e17f83a79b033b8a23 OP_EQUAL
address
39JczQcqsWuDtqbiVRitd9WE1N5Dz8Exa7
transaction
cf3b95372b32d52f7df5a69ac434411325146c103075babd8d45e6111b7bd1ad
confirmations
501957
spent
true